Bio

Ben has been working in the US as a Voiceover, On-Camera and Stage Actor for over 20 years. His playful approach to VO comes out in his willingness to try the weird thing and step into the character and story of the project. Be it Commercial, Animation, Narration or otherwise, there is a story to tell and he loves being a part of it.

Ben’s is approachable in both his sound and his temperament. He is the guy who lives next door, the guy who is excited to tell you about that new burger, and the guy who you go to to get your printer unjammed. As a US VO Performer, his primary dialect would be considered “General and Non-accented.” Moving around multiple states during his formative years has earned him a versatile and universally appealing voice that could be from just about anywhere. Living in Texas for much of his adult life and loving the specificity of different dialects across the states and globe has amassed a bevy of characters that come out whether he likes them or not.

Ben is best known for his work with Toyota, The Container Store, Volkswagen, Kroger (US Grocery Chain), Verizon, Samsung, AT&T, Ford, Pizza Hut, GE and countless others over his 2+ decades of talking about things professionally. He was also a featured role in Oliver Stone’s feature film “W.”
